The smash Queen and Ben Elton hit musical ‘We Will Rock You’ is set to rock the North East with a three week run at the Sunderland Empire from 10 – 27 June 2009.
Actor and musician Jonathan Wilkes and former Coronation Street star Kevin Kennedy will star in the Queen and Ben Elton collaboration alongside X Factor finalist Brenda Edwards, star of ITV1’s Britannia High Georgina Hagen and I’d Do Anything’s Nancy contestant Ashley Russell.
Having becoming the longest running musical ever staged at the West End’s Dominion theatre, where it is currently playing its seventh year, the musical is now set to rock across the UK.
When it first became news that one of Britain’s most phenomenally successful comedy writers, Ben Elton, was teaming up with legends of rock, Queen, for a musical there was much speculation on how things would turn out. This was compounded when screen icon Robert de Niro became so impressed after attending the original workshop that his company Tribeca came on board as American partner.
The result was a new chapter in theatre history – a rock ‘theatrical’ that defied all comparisons and has gone on to wow London’s West End and theatres around the world to an audience of well beyond 6 million.
With the London production alone having been seen by close to 4 million people, played over 2300 performances, and grossed more than £100 million at the box office, ‘We Will Rock You’ is well on the way to becoming one of the most successful rock musicals ever.

Writer Ben Elton has fashioned a hilarious futurist comedy around more than 24 of Queen’s biggest hit songs, delivered in a show that boasts the scale and spectacle that marked Queen’s live performances.
